The Paris chapter of Ferran Torres' career is officially underway.
Details: Barcelona have officially announced that an agreement has been reached with Paris Saint-Germain for the transfer of 26-year-old Spanish striker Ferran Torres. PSG have also confirmed the transfer on their end.

Thus, the forward leaves the Catalan club and will continue his career in Paris. Earlier reports suggested the deal is worth around €50 million, with a further €5 million potentially included as bonuses.
The move to France also reunites Torres with Luis Enrique, under whom he previously played for the Spanish national team.
It's worth noting that in the 2025/26 season, Ferran Torres made 49 appearances for Barcelona across all competitions, netting 21 goals and providing 3 assists. This summer, the Spaniard also became a World Cup final hero, scoring the winning goal against Argentina.
